On May 3rd, 2025, AYLUS Lake Washington Branch members Eric Huang, Kevin Chen, Haneesh Yalamanchili, Jiayi Zhu, and Jerry Yang volunteered at the Evans Creek Preserve Restoration Event in Sammamish. During the three hour-long event, our members worked hard to move mulch, lay topsoil, and clean tools. Our members collectively covered multiple cardboard sheets with 8 inches of mulch, and moved a large portion of the mulch pile.
